Background technology
Since plastics industry develop widespread use with plastics rapidly, the filling plastic technology obtains people's attention day by day.In plastic working, pass through to add various mineral filler composite moldings, not only can greatly reduce the production cost of plastics, and can significantly improve some performances of plastics, as: mechanical property, thermal characteristics, electrical property, wear resisting property, lubricity and ageing-resistant etc., thus give plastics new characteristic, to satisfy the needs of different purposes; Simultaneously in plastics processing, lubricated also is indispensable sport technique segment, and utilize spherical and the sheet inorganic powder as lubricant or lubrication assistant composition existing more precedent in power lubrication, but be used in the plastic working also seldom.By coat and intercalation is compound will be spherical compound with the sheet powder, in conjunction with both advantages, overcome both weakness, can have simultaneously good mechanical property as Lubrication Composition for plastics, be the field of a blank.
Chinese patent CN87102663 has openly reported a kind of plastic filler parent granule of high dispersive type, this filler parent granule can be under larger loading level, not only do not reduce the physical and mechanical properties of former plastics, and its processing characteristics and physical and mechanical properties are increased substantially, so both reduced the plastics cost, improved again its quality.This filler parent granule,, through auxiliary agent surface treatments such as chelating type phthalates and take petroleum resin, ethylene-propylene rubber(EPR), low-molecular-weight resin, dispersion agent, waste and old recovery polyolefin blend body as carrier, is formed through mixing, in blocks, pelletizing as matrix by calcium carbonate.
Chinese patent CN201110098592.1 has openly reported a kind of plastic filler parent granule, contains vector resin, terephthaldehyde's acid metal salt, silane coupling agent, lubricant.Wherein vector resin is selected from newborn plastics or reprocessed plastic(s), and lubricant is selected from one or more in paraffin, white oil, the stearic acid.
Chinese patent CN200310117747.7 has openly reported a kind of filling graphite lubrication masterbatch and production method thereof.Take graphite, Low Density Polyethylene or linear low density polyethylene and titanic acid ester, Aluminate or silane coupling agent, mineral oil or white oil and various functional agent as raw material, after above-mentioned each component mixed by a certain percentage, form through at a certain temperature melting mixing, granulation of twin screw extruder.Graphite lubrication masterbatch of the present invention can join nylon easily, in the engineering plastics such as polyoxymethylene, reaches lubricated and wear-resisting effect.
Chinese patent CN201010588014.1 has openly reported the preparation method of high-content superfine inorganic powder master batch for filling plastic, the preparation method who it is characterized in that this master batch adopts metering feeding, twin screw extruder plasticizing with two side feedings is extruded, and fervent air-cooled granulation gets ultra tiny inorganic powder master batch; The prescription of master batch is by mass percentage: inorganic super-fine powder 75~90wt%, additive 2~12wt%, carrier 8~20wt%.The invention solves superfine powder feeding in the ultra tiny inorganic powder filled master batch preparation process of high-content difficult, disperse inhomogeneous, to the problems such as pollution of environment.Good, the excellent product performance of its dispersion effect when this master batch is used for the reinforced plastics modification.
What the foregoing invention patent was all reported is respectively the filling plastic function, or be lubricating function, can not reach a filling and the lubricated purpose that combines, there is no so far by filler is combined to prepare the report that a kind of filling plastic lubricates masterbatch with lubricating.
Summary of the invention
The object of the invention is to solve above technical problem, provide a kind of filling plastic to lubricate master batch, preferred by raw material, utilize sheet and spherical inorganic powder compound and mutually collaborative, cooperate the lubricant that is fit to, add simultaneously other functional aids, each component is reasonably compound, make the packing lubrication master batch of formation in plastic working, have good oilness and fill increment effect, have the effects such as toughness reinforcing enhancing, increase rigidity concurrently, be conducive to simplify plastic formula and technique, improve the plastics performance, reduce production costs.
The present invention is by the following technical solutions: a kind of filling plastic lubricates master batch, it is characterized in that 100 parts of inorganic powders by mass, 20~100 parts of lubricants, 1~5 lubrication assistant dispersion agent, 0.1~3 part of coupling agent, 5~30 parts vector resin, the particle of 0~2 part of compound composition of functional agent.
For making the packing lubrication master batch have good mobile improvement effect, strengthening toughening effect, further technical scheme is: described inorganic powder be by the inorganic powder of the inorganic powder of sheet and sphere or almost spherical in the ratio of 2:1~2:3 to coat and the intercalation mode is composited, the inorganic powder of part sphere or almost spherical is coated on outside the kernel that the inorganic powder of sheet forms as shell, and the inorganic powder of the sphere of part small particle size or almost spherical infiltrates sheet inorganic powder interlayer.By spherical inorganic powder is remained on the sheet inorganic powder surface, make the easier generation of spherical inorganic powder roll and slide; The spherical inorganic powder that is inserted into sheet inorganic powder interlayer also helps the interformational sliding of sheet inorganic powder.This effect is the most remarkable in the friction of plastic pellet and processing units inwall, makes composite granule play the effect of similar external lubricant.
For the mobile improvement effect, the enhancing toughening effect that make the packing lubrication master batch are further optimized, further technical scheme is: the inorganic powder of described sheet comprises one or more in polynite, kaolin, graphite, talcum powder, molybdenumdisulphide, mica, brucite, the aluminium hydroxide, powder footpath/thickness rate 20~50, thickness 100~500nm.Different types of sheet inorganic powder interfloor distance is different, and the complexity of interformational sliding is different, and strengthening simultaneously toughening effect also has notable difference; The powder size is different, and the dispersed difference in plastics is lubricated also different with reinforced effects, and is also not identical with the effect of spherical powder volume recombination.So kind, size to powder have all been carried out preferably.
For making the packing lubrication master batch have good processibility, further technical scheme is: the inorganic powder of described sphere or almost spherical comprises one or more in barium sulfate, glass microballon, titanium dioxide, sulfurated lime, silica powder, the Feldspar Powder, diameter of particle scope 1000~5000 orders.The kind size of sphere or almost spherical powder will affect the dispersiveness in plastics equally, lubricated and reinforced effects and and powder between compound effect.So sphere or almost spherical inorganic powder are carried out preferably also being necessary.
For the processibility that makes the packing lubrication master batch further promotes, have simultaneously good inside and outside oilness, further technical scheme is: described lubricant comprises one or more in polyethylene wax, oxidized polyethlene wax, Poly Propylene Wax, ethene-vinyl acetate copolymer wax, paraffin, stearic acid, calcium stearate, Zinic stearas, the Magnesium Stearate.Above lubricant is according to the difference of polarity, and the durothermic difference of fusing point is applicable to different plastics varieties, and is interior lubricated also different separately with the degree of outer lubrication.According to plastics variety, they are carried out reasonably combined, various oilnesies effectively can be brought into play, produce synergy.
The present invention will realize smooth granulation because the lubricant addition is large, and technological temperature requires lower; For realizing low processing temperature, granulation forms master batch smoothly, and with plastics good consistency is arranged, and the fusing point of the resin carrier of selecting must be lower, and melting index is higher.Therefore the present invention also further technical scheme be: described vector resin comprises that fusing point is 70 ℃~105 ℃, one or more in the Low Density Polyethylene of melting index 15~80g/10min, Atactic Polypropelene, the ethene-vinyl acetate copolymer.
For forming effectively compound particle of each component Uniform Dispersion, the present invention adopts following manufacture method:
Step 1 coats the inorganic powder of sheet inorganic powder and sphere or almost spherical under the assistance of composite assistant by the high-speed mixer initial reaction;
Step 2, the inorganic powder adding extra-fine grinding equipment that tentatively coats is compound;
Step 3 drops into fully mixing in the high-speed mixer that is warmed up to assigned temperature in batches with inorganic powder with other feed composition;
Step 4, the material that step 3 is obtained uses the screw extruder granulation.
The present invention compares the auxiliary agents such as conventional lubricant or inorganic powder filler and has a clear superiority in.
The present invention cooperatively interacts by spherical, the inorganic powder of almost spherical tool oilness and the inorganic powder of sheet, can also bring into play certain oilness in the time of the enhancement of performance inorganic powder, improves processibility; By the reasonably combined of lubricant and use, form the lubricant effect of uniting with inorganic powder, plastic working can greatly be promoted, be particularly suitable at the low flow plastics and require plastics to have in the mobile forming process using; Itself has fillibility, and good oilness of while can satisfy plastics and further add weighting agent, improves the demand of loading level, does not need to add in addition lubricant again; Auxiliary by various auxiliary agents, functions such as making the present invention obtain simultaneously toughness reinforcing enhancing, increase rigidity, increase gloss, be weather-proof, anti-oxidant can be simplified plastic formula greatly greatly, reduces cost; The present invention is a kind of multi-functional, easily adds polymolecularity, high-compatibility, the cheaply lubricated master batch of plastics.

Specific embodiment
Embodiment one
Prescription such as the table 1 of packing lubrication master batch in the present embodiment:
Table 1
Component | Quality (part) |
Inorganic powder | 100 |
Polyethylene wax | 25 |
Calcium stearate | 10 |
Low Density Polyethylene | 15 |
Silane coupling agent | 1 |
White dyes | 0.1 |
Oxidation inhibitor | 0.5 |
Proportioning such as the table 2 of inorganic powder in the present embodiment:
Table 2
Component | Quality (part) |
Talcum powder | 100 |
Mica | 20 |
Barium sulfate | 100 |
Embodiment one packing lubrication master batch is added blend granulation in the high-density polyethylene plastics that melting index is 0.08g/min by 15%.
Properties data such as the table 3 of the pure high density polyethylene(HDPE) granulation of embodiment one contrast:
Table 3
Project | Pure high density polyethylene(HDPE) | Embodiment one |
Melting index (g/10min) | 0.08 | 0.25 |
Tensile strength (MPa) | 28.0 | 33.2 |
Elongation at break (%) | 755 | 678 |
Modulus in flexure (MPa) | 1172 | 1256 |
Notched Izod impact strength (J/m) | 88.6 | 82.3 |
As can be seen from Table 3, add poly mobile increasing behind the packing lubrication master batch of the present invention, processibility is improved; Intensity increases to some extent, and rigidity increases; Toughness reduces slightly.
Embodiment two
Prescription such as the table 4 of filler parent granule in the present embodiment:
Table 4
Component | Quality (part) |
Inorganic powder | 100 |
Poly Propylene Wax | 50 |
Stearic acid | 15 |
Atactic Polypropelene | 20 |
Titanate coupling agent | 1.5 |
Oxidation inhibitor | 0.5 |
Toughner | 2 |
Proportioning such as the table 5 of inorganic powder in the present embodiment:
Table 5
Component | Quality (part) |
Talcum powder | 100 |
Polynite | 50 |
Titanium dioxide | 15 |
Barium sulfate | 85 |
Embodiment two packing lubrication master batches are added blend granulation in the acrylic plastering of filling 40% calcium carbonate by 5%, and the prescription of the pellet that it obtains is: 55% polypropylene+40% calcium carbonate+5% packing lubrication master batch.
Properties data such as the table 6 of embodiment two contrast virgin pps and the direct filled polypropylene granulation of 40% calcium carbonate:
Table 6
Project | Virgin pp | Polypropylene+40% calcium carbonate | Embodiment two |
Melting index (g/10min) | 3.0 | 1.2 | 2.8 |
Tensile strength (MPa) | 41.0 | 32.3 | 45.2 |
Elongation at break (%) | 670 | 264 | 502 |
Modulus in flexure (MPa) | 1720 | 1956 | 1898 |
Notched Izod impact strength (J/m) | 43 | 21.3 | 36.1 |
As can be seen from Table 6, the 40% calcium carbonate-filled polyacrylic flowability that adds behind the packing lubrication master batch of the present invention increases greatly, approaches with virgin pp, and processibility is improved; Mechanical property improves, and intensity, toughness all are improved, and particularly toughness is because the effect of toughner etc. in the packing lubrication master batch, be greatly improved, the problem of having avoided too much filler that plastics are become fragile makes production cost descend simultaneously, makes it have more the competitiveness in market.
